Vibration Products

NoisePower make a range of vibration products.  In general these are for therapeutic research.  Some are designed to apply vibration to the foot (mostly used in research into gait Freeze in Parkinson).   Others can be used for general study/ action of vibration to the human body.   The general arrangement is the vibration motors are on flexible PCB,  with a USB rechargeable battery and a bluetooth connection.  The assumption is all calculation algorthms will be done in an Android mobile device (eg A mobil phone).  The phone typically has a lot of sensors like IMU, temp, access to internet, can detect walking , sound light etc  There is significant power saving activity in a phone, so it makes sense to connect the sensors / actuators to a phone via blue tooth and have processing power conductd on the phone.  ( This also leverages the linkage of android to linux and large amount of linux code written for many Bio Engineering  activities).   See price list for latest prices.  internal://3582047c-de1e-45bb-b7f4-4fbf23bfcdd3

Vib01-Kit

This is the suggested starter.   You get two of the Vib01 singles, fitted to cardboard insoles, another card insole pair, and a template made of FR2 glass fibre.  This can be used as a template to cut  your own insoles - ie holes in correct orientation.  Pair with our App- and can be running experiments in 30 minutes .  You can reprogram code via the 10way SWD interface. (Programmer needed). 

Vib01-Single

This is the single standalone, includes the bluetooth module and the vibration motors.    Out of the box, put on charge via the USB socket,  We suggest as a replacement for one of the kit    Comes singularly.  Note:  you demo android app needs 2 to  be able to vibrate.  Sorce code is plublsihed- so you can recompile for one- or use ann app such as Lightblue.  Can reprogram code vai the 10way SWD interface. (Programmer needed). 

Vib02_Controller (colours may vary)

This is Vib_02 mounted in a case with a chargeable battery and an ankle holder.   This is the device that talks via bluetooth to the phone and drives the motors on the flexi cable.  Note it still needs either Vib02- 5 motors or Vi02 for a functional system.   This is for 1 leg only- you will need to buy two to cover both legs  (The app on the phone automatically  needs two- or you can use other apps like "Lightblue").    

Vib02-5motors

This is the 5 vibration motors on a flexi PCB.  The flat FFC cable is part of the Vib02-controller.   Combined with the Vib02-controller this is all you  need to assert vibrational energy into a foot (or elsewhere).   On a nylon substrate -can be cut to size - use.

Vib02-1motor

This is the single vibration motors on a flexi PCB.  The flat FFC cable is part of the Vib02-controller.   Combined with the Vib02-Controller this is all you  need to assert vibrational energy into a location. note:  this is on a nylon substrate with a 0.2mm FR4 under the motors.  Can easily be cut to size.
